On 3/2, Phu Tho Provincial Police announced that the Investigative Police Agency indicted Nguyen Huu Cuong, 52, a Hanoi resident, for "violation of road traffic regulations" under clause 1, article 260 of the Criminal Code.

According to police, the incident occurred on the morning of 2/1. Cuong was driving a Lexus, transporting his wife and children on National Highway 15, from Mai Ha commune to Mai Chau commune. He stopped in sub-quarter 3, Mai Chau commune, to have breakfast. This section of the road had "no stopping, no parking" signs.
After his wife and children exited the vehicle, Cuong opened his car door "without observing traffic behind." At that moment, a woman riding a motorcycle with a 5-year-old child approached in the same direction. The motorcyclist collided with the newly opened car door and fell onto the road.
Simultaneously, another car approaching from behind ran over the child, who died at the scene. Police determined the main cause of the accident was Cuong violating road signal regulations and opening the car door unsafely.
